- A Valhalla man was arrested early Tuesday after Westchester County Police said they discovered a large cache of commercial-grade fireworks stacked floor-to-ceiling in his basement on Saldi Lane. Police evacuated the area around the home Tuesday and closed the streets to traffic until the explosive material was removed.
- IBM fired hundreds of employees in Westchester County on Wednesday as part of the company’s $1 billion restructuring. The computer company, based out of Armonk, is slashing its workforce and fired workers at all levels, from entry-level employees to high-ranking executives, according to an article in Newsday.
